Honda intend using ‘all' remaining tokens
Honda's F1 chief Yusuke Hasegawa says the Japanese manufacturer will incorporate more updates before the season is over as they intend using 'all' 10 remaining tokens. Looking to close the gap on their rivals in their second season back in F1, Honda introduced two upgrades during the first half of the championship. As such McLaren's engine partner has 10 tokens remaining, but Hasegawa says they will also all of them before the end of the season. 'We are working on developments for updates all the time,' he told F1i. 'However, we are not sure at which race we can implement the updates because we need to balance performance with reliability.
